-Open the slide and put a spacer (a fired shell casing will work) between the guide rod in the slide and the frame.
-Close the slide gently on the spacer.
-Pull out the little retainer on the top of the slide.
-Slide the barrel back and pull out the spacer, guide rod and spring.
-Pull the slide all the way back and remove.
It sounds harder than it it and will get easier when you do it a few times.
